How to survive the flight to Big Moose?
Depending on where you’re coming from, your trip to Big Moose could be as easy as pie or it could go on forever. Here are some handy hints that will help you start your next great adventure on the right foot.What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• The trick to having a hassle-free travel experience is to pack ahead. So, let’s start with the essentials: passport, official ID, bank cards and any vital medications. Next, bring on board items that’ll help while away those hours, like some electronic gadgets or a magazine. It’s also smart to pack your chargers, a neck pillow and a pair of earphones. Last but not least, don’t forget to squeeze in toiletry items like a toothbrush, deodorant and a spare change of clothes.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Make sure you don’t have a sharp object lurking in one of the compartments of your hand luggage. Other prohibited items include flammable or explosive products, such as fuel and matches, and gels and liquids in containers lar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ters).

What to wear on a flight:

  • The key to a comfortable flight can be as simple as your choice of clothes. Prepare for temperature changes by layering up. That way you’ll stay nice and warm if the cabin starts to cool down. Shoes like flip flops and heels are best left for other occasions. Even though they may be your favourites, go for flat, closed-toed footwear like slip-ons. Your feet will thank you later.
  • Most travellers are aware of DVT (deep vein thrombosis), a blood clot condition caused by reduced mobility or inactivity. There are many ways to lower your risk. Wear a quality pair of compression tights or socks, drink lots of water often and keep your legs and feet moving. Do a lap or two of the cabin or try out some simple stretches in your seat.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Big Moose?
The answer is — be prepared. We’ve rounded up some useful tips for a stress-free trip through security. Look out Big Moose, here you come:

  • Your boarding pass and passport will need to be inspected by security personnel. Keep them handy so you don’t hold up the line.
  • The X-ray machine is up next. Remove anything on you that is likely to beep. This includes things like earphones or headphones, as well as bulky coats or jackets. They’ll need to be placed on the conveyor belt for screening.
  • For just a few minutes, you’ll need to unplug from the digital world. Your tablet, phone and any other electronics will also need to go through the scanner.
  • Don’t forget to remove liquids and gels from your carry-on bag. They usually need to be sent through the X-ray scanner separately. Each product should be in a container no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and everything must fit inside a quart-size (one litre), clear zip-close bag.
  • There’s a good chance you’ll need to take your shoes off for scanning, so wearing slip-on sneakers is always a clever idea.
  • Sharp items such as knives and scissors are not allowed in the cabin. They’ll be confiscated at security, so put them in your checked baggage.
